The Role of a Car Locksmith

A car locksmith concentrates on supplying security solutions for lorries, including key replacement, lock setup, and emergency lockout assistance. Unlike a basic locksmith who works with a variety of locks, an automotive locksmith focuses exclusively on the intricate mechanisms discovered in cars, trucks, and other vehicles. These professionals are equipped with the current tools and technology to manage a wide variety of automotive security needs.

Common Services Offered by Car Locksmiths

  1. Key Replacement and Duplication

    • Lost or Stolen Keys: If you’ve misplaced your keys or they have actually been stolen, a car locksmith can supply a new set. They use specific equipment to create specific duplicates of your original keys.
    • Broken Keys: Sometimes, keys break inside the lock, making it difficult to remove them. An expert locksmith can extract the broken key and create a brand-new one.
  2. Keyless Entry and Ignition Systems

    • Programing Key Fobs: Modern lorries frequently come with keyless entry systems. A car locksmith can program and replace key fobs, ensuring that your vehicle’s electronic elements operate flawlessly.
    • Ignition Interlock Devices: For drivers with a history of DUI, ignition interlock gadgets are sometimes mandated by law. A car locksmith can install and preserve these devices.
  3. Lock Installation and Repair

    • New Locks: If your vehicle’s locks are harmed or malfunctioning, a car locksmith can install new ones.
    • Lock Repair: Rather than changing locks, a locksmith can typically repair them, saving you time and cash.
  4. Emergency Situation Lockout Assistance

    • 24/7 Service: Being locked out of your car can happen at any time. Numerous car locksmith professionals offer 24/7 emergency services to assist you get back on the road quickly.
    • Professional Tools: They utilize specialized tools to unlock your vehicle without causing damage, which is particularly important for newer designs with complex security systems.
  5. High-Security Locks and Keys

    • Transponder Keys: These keys include a chip that interacts with the car’s computer system. A car locksmith can program and replace these keys.
    • Laser-Cut Keys: Some high-end vehicles use laser-cut keys for improved security. An expert locksmith can develop these keys utilizing precise laser-cutting technology.

FAQs

Q: How do I know if a car locksmith is genuine?

  • A: A legitimate car locksmith will be licensed, bonded, and guaranteed. They should likewise be able to supply proof of ownership before carrying out any services. In addition, look for favorable evaluations and an excellent credibility in the community.

Q: Can a car locksmith make a key for a vehicle without the original?

  • A: Yes, a professional car locksmith can create a brand-new key even if you do not have the original. However, they will need the vehicle’s make, design, and sometimes the VIN to ensure the key is right.

Q: How long does it require to replace a car key?

  • A: The time it requires to replace a car key can differ depending upon the intricacy of the lock and the kind of key. Basic key duplications can take simply a couple of minutes, while more complex tasks like programming transponder keys might take an hour or more.

Q: Will a car locksmith damage my vehicle when opening it?

  • A: An expert car locksmith will use non-invasive strategies to open your vehicle, lessening the danger of damage. However, if a key is stuck in the lock, some small damage may be inevitable.

Q: Can a car locksmith bypass the ignition system?

  • A: While a competent car locksmith can bypass the ignition system to unlock your car, they will not do so unless you can show ownership of the vehicle. Bypassing the ignition system without correct authorization is prohibited.
